Senior WMS Supply Chain Engineer

Foot Locker
Irving, TX, US
$90K-$135K a year
Full-time

Overview

Foot Locker, Inc. seeks a Senior Supply Chain Engineer to join our Global Technology Solutions (GTS) North America Supply Chain engineering group.

This role is accountable for supporting supply chain (Order Management, Warehouse and Transportation) applications, initiatives and engineering operations while also developing supply chain strategies, owning a series of applications, guiding technical decisions, and executing on technical implementation and code fixes.

Responsibilities

  • Execute development opportunities, fixes, and enhancements on new and existing Footlocker supply chain technology solutions.
  • Own and become the point of contact for a series of Supply Chain applications / processes, projects, enhancements, operational efficiencies, and development related incidents / issues.
  • Support both a localized, regional, and global supply chain engineering culture (support one or more locations with different technologies).
  • Design and lead an agile based work intake, prioritization, and execution process for Supply Chain technology.
  • Research leading-edge technologies and processes for continuous improvement and innovation.
  • Support technology strategies and roadmaps for Supply Chain applications.
  • Support and mentor associate supply chain engineers to work across platforms, regions, and functions.
  • Work with internal and external development teams to execute projects, incidents, enhancements, and other activities requiring supply chain technical engineers.
  • Lead, align, influence, and collaborate across organizational boundaries and business functions without direct authority.
  • Execute project responsibilities, including data collection, analysis, documentation, presentation, status updates, and other relevant communication.
  • Partner with Supply Chain analytics, warehousing, planning, and finance to regularly distill trends in the business and key metrics.

Qualifications

  • Minimum 5 years of related supply chain technology experience.
  • Senior-level functional and technical expertise with order management (OMS) technologies.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ience troubleshooting and developing in Manhattan applications (2012 and beyond).
  • In-depth experience working with collaboration, technical delivery, and CI / CD tools like JIRA, Bitbucket, GitHub, Jenkins, Azure DevOps, MIF, etc.
  • Experience in collaborating with off-shore and on-shore development teams and across time-zone and regions.
  • Experience with Scrum and an Agile Development environment.
  • Ability to solve and develop against complex implementations across a series of integration platforms.
  • Must have eagerness to contribute to a team-oriented environment and willing to learn new technologies and skill sets.
  • Ability to explain technical issues to non-technical stakeholders.
  • Proficiency in managing multi-vendor ecosystems and handling conflicts and escalations.
  • Manhattan Active Omni (MAO) experience a significant plus.
